| Syllabus: | Practical research experience. Group work. Design and implement research. Collection and analysis of data. Developing measurement tools and techniques. Data reduction and statistical issues. Preparation of a journal paper and oral presentation of research findings. |
|   |
| Unit Outcomes: | Opon completion of this unit students will have - Demonstrated proficiency in research methodologies used including general laboratory skills and operation of analytical equipment. Analysed and evaluated data from experiments conducted. Generated a scientific report and given an oral presentation of the findings of research undertaken. |
